Victor Osimhen Spotted Wearing Mohamed Salah’s Jersey as Framed Shirts of Football Stars Adorn His Home

Nigeria striker Victor Osimhen warmed the hearts of football fans after he was spotted wearing Mohamed Salah’s Egypt jersey while enjoying a game of snooker inside his mansion.

The moment became even more special as fans noticed several framed jerseys displayed on the walls of his home.

The collection featured shirts from some of football’s biggest names, including his idol Didier Drogba, Antonio Rüdiger, Vinícius Júnior, and Jude Bellingham.

The display reflects Osimhen’s admiration for fellow football stars and highlights the respect shared among some of the game’s finest talents.

It was a memorable glimpse into the personal side of one of Africa’s most celebrated footballers.
